Multiple Count Estimator for Population Total and Variance

Usage

estimMC(
  y,
  sampled,
  total,
  method = "SRSWOR",
  selProb = NULL,
  incProb = NULL,
  verbose = FALSE
)

Arguments

y

numeric variable to be estimated

sampled

numeric total number of units sampled

total

numeric total number of units int the population

method

character selection method code e.g SRSWOR

selProb

the selection probabilities (if known)

incProb

the inclusion probabilities (if known)

verbose

(Optional) Set to TRUE if you want informative text printed out, or FALSE if you don't. The default is FALSE.

Value

list of 7 elements including the population mean, total (and their variance), the algorithm name used and the I order inclusion probabilities
